Kansas driver’s license law puts some transgender residents in ID limbo A new Kansas law has effectively invalidated the driver’s licenses and other government-issued documents of transgender residents, leaving many in legal and personal limbo. Senate Bill 244, which went into effect immediately after the legislature overrode Gov. Laura Kelly’s veto, requires that the gender listed on a driver’s license align with the state’s binary definition of male and female. The law also directs the state registrar to “correct” birth certificates that do not match these definitions. Unlike similar restrictions in other states, Kansas’ law retroactively invalidates previously issued documents. Legal advocates warn that the law threatens the privacy and safety of transgender residents, forcing them to disclose their gender identity in situations ranging from employment applications to renting property or opening bank accounts.      Justice Adebukola Banjoko of the FCT High Court, Jabi, Abuja on Thursday, November 21, 2019 convicted and sentenced one Nwala Eze Kenneth (alias Moore Smith) to one month community service at the National Hospital, Abuja.
The convict was prosecuted by the Abuja Zonal Office of the EFCC on a one count charge of obtaining by false pretence to the tune of $5000 (Five Thousand U.S. Dollars), using a fictitious email address: mooresmithg1@gmail.com to obtain the sum of $5000 from one Amit Raykundal.
